Agro ecological practices such as crop diversification, intercropping, agroforestry, mixed crop-livestock systems, soil management measures, and farmer-to-farmer networks have been reported to have positive food security and nutrition outcomes.
In Brazil, our research group is proposing an Agroecological Territorial System for traditional communities from Fundo de Pasto, present for more than 200 years in the state of Bahia. The idea is to advance towards making this proposition a public policy.
